  • Abstract
    With the rapid development of economy in China, the role of services economy in the national economy growth becomes more and more important. In this paper, we make an empirical analysis of the relationship between services economy and economy growth using unit root test, co-integration test, Granger causality test based on the relative data of them collected from 1978 to 2008 in China. The results show that there is a long-term stable equilibrium relationship between services economy and economy growth, and the services economy and economy growth are the Granger causality of each other. The economy growth increased 0.8167% as that of the services economy increased 1% in China. Thus the development of services economy plays an important role in Chinese economy growth. Based on these results, policy recommendation for improving services economy development in China has been described.
